Summary
Asimov tells the stories behind the science: the men and women who made the important discoveries and how they did it. Ranging from Galilei, Archimedes, Newton and Einstein, he takes the most complex concepts and explains it in such a way that a first-time reader on the subject feels confident on their understanding.

About The Author
Isaac Asimov
Isaac Asimov authored over 400 books in a career that lasted nearly 50 years. As a leading scientific writer, historian, and futurist, he covered a variety of subjects ranging from mathematics to humor, and won numerous awards for his work.
